一种自嵌入双功能图像水印方法

文档序号:6556088阅读:256来源:国知局
专利名称:一种自嵌入双功能图像水印方法
技术领域
本发明涉及图像处理和信息安全领域。本发明设计一种自嵌入双功能图像水印方法,对数字图像同时进行版权保护和内容认证。
背景技术
根据数字水印的鲁棒性,数字水印算法可以分为鲁棒数字水印算法、脆弱数字水印算法和半脆弱数字水印算法。鲁棒图像水印算法[H°]用于对原始图像进行版权保护;脆弱图像水印算法[11_14]用于对原始图像进行内容认证;半脆弱图像水印算法[15’16]用于在某种程度上同时实现版权保护和内容认证,但往往很难在只嵌入一个半脆弱水印就同时具有很强的抗攻击鲁棒性和很敏感的篡改检测脆弱性。零水印算法[1’2]是一类特殊的鲁棒图像水印算法,在不改动原始图像的前提下提取其稳定特征产生鲁棒零水印实现版权保护。自嵌入脆弱图像水印算法是一类特殊的脆弱图像水印算法,其原理是提取原始图像的特征产生脆弱水印然后自嵌入到原始图像,而不是将外在的水印嵌入到原始图像,其特殊之处就在于利用了自嵌入技术。现有图像水印算法往往存在功能单一的局限性。为了使一个图像水印算法能同时具备版权保护和内容认证双重功能,可以在原始图像中嵌入鲁棒水印和脆弱水印两个水印。脆弱水印因其脆弱性容易遭破坏,所以两个水印的嵌入顺序一般是先嵌入鲁棒水印后嵌入脆弱水印。如果两个水印都是外在的水印,那么一旦嵌入强度控制不好,含两个水印的图像的不可见性可能会比较差。本发明利用自嵌入技术可以在只嵌入一个水印就使水印算法同时具备版权保护和内容认证双重功能,其思路是提取原始图像稳定特征产生鲁棒特征水印,然后再将鲁棒特征水印自嵌入到原始图像的最低m位使之又具有脆弱性,这样就能同时实现版权保护和内容认证,而且又具有非常好的不可见性。鲁棒特征水印通过判断最低m位置0后的子块奇异值范数的最高位奇偶性产生。版权保护通过计算提取的鲁棒特征水印与原始鲁棒特征水印之间的归一化相关度(Normalized Correlation, NC)来实现,内容认证通过判断提取的鲁棒特征水印与攻击图像各子块每个像素的最低m位的一致性来实现。实验结果表明本发明能同时实现版权保护和内容认证,而且又有非常好的不可见性。参考文献[1]温泉,孙锬锋,王树勋.零水印的概念与应用[J].电子学报,2003,31 O) 214-216.[2]叶天语.离散余弦变换域抗二次打印-扫描鲁棒零水印算法[J].光子学报, 2011,40(1) :142-148.[3]刘瑞祯,谭铁牛.基于奇异值分解的数字图像水印算法[J].电子学报,2001, 29(2) :168-171.[4]SOLANKI Kaushal,MADHOff Upamanyu,MANJUNATH B. S. ,CHANDRASEKARAN Shiv, and EL-KHALIL Ibrahim. “ Print and scan" resilient data hiding in images. IEEE Transactions on Information Forensics and Security,2006,1 (4) :464-478.
[5]KANG Xiangui, HUANG Jiwu, ZENG ffenjun. Efficient general print-scanning resilient data hiding based on uniform log-polar mapping. IEEETransactions on Information Forensics and Security,2010,5 (1) 1-12.[6]李旭东.基于奇异值分解的灰度级数字水印算法[J].武汉大学学报(信息科学版),2010,35 (11) 1305-1308,1359.[7]李旭东,张振跃.图像双层划分和奇异值分解的数字水印算法[J].浙江大学学报(工学版),2006,40 (12) =2088-2092.[8]李旭东.利用矩阵范数实现的公开水印技术[J].计算机辅助设计与图形学学报,2005,17(8) :1857-1861.[9]李新伟,郭宝龙,李雷达.一种基于统计量化的抗几何攻击图像水印算法[J]. 光电子·激光,2009,20 (8) :1082-1086.[10]许文丽,李磊,王育民.抗噪声、几何失真和JPEG压缩攻击的鲁棒数字水印方案[J]·电子与信息学报,2008,3(K4) =933-936.[11]张鸿宾,杨成.图像的自嵌入及窜改的检测和恢复算法[J].电子学报,2004, 32(2) :196-199.[12]和红杰,张家树.对水印信息篡改鲁棒的自嵌入水印算法[J].软件学报, 2009,20(2) :437-450.[13]张宪海,杨永田.基于脆弱水印的图像认证算法研究[J].电子学报,2007, 35(1) :34-39.[14] 丁科,何晨,蒋铃鸽,王宏霞.基于地址码的脆弱数字水印技术[J].上海交通大学学报,2004,38 ) :620-623.[15]Schlauweg M, Profrock D, Palfner T, Muller E. Quantization-based semi-fragile public-key watermarking for secure image authentication. In Proc. of SPIE, San Diego, California, USA,2005,5915 :41-51.[16]李春,黄继武.一种抗JPEG压缩的半脆弱图像水印算法[J].软件学报, 2006,17 (2) :315-324.

发明内容
本发明的目的是设计一种自嵌入双功能图像水印方法,对数字图像同时进行版权保护和内容认证。一种自嵌入双功能图像水印方法,包括以下三个过程A、原始鲁棒特征水印产生及自嵌入。B、鲁棒特征水印提取及版权鉴别。C、篡改检测。步骤A进一步包括以下内容Al 将大小为NXN的原始图像01分割成互不重叠的nXn子块,各子块记为0Bk,
N 9
k代表子块的序号,且众二 1,2,· · ·,(―)2。
ηΑ2:每个子块0 的每个像素的最低m位置0,将得到的各子块记为OB' k。置位过程为0B' k = bitset(0Bk,j,0),其中 bitset( ·)为置位函数,j = 1,2,…,m。
A3:对 OB' k 进行奇异值分解(Singular Value Decomposition,SVD),产生的奇
异值记为i5j,i代表奇异值的序号,i = 1,2,…,η。 Α4:计算OB' k的奇异值范数,记为Normk,即
权利要求
1.一种自嵌入双功能图像水印方法,对数字图像同时进行版权保护和内容认证,包括以下三个过程A、原始鲁棒特征水印产生及自嵌入。B、鲁棒特征水印提取及版权鉴别。C、篡改检测。
2.根据权利要求1所述的一种自嵌入双功能图像水印方法,步骤A进一步包括以下内容Al 将大小为NXN的原始图像OI分割成互不重叠的nXn子块,各子块记为0Bk,k代表子块的序号,且众二 1,2,…,(―)2。Α2:每个子块0 的每个像素的最低m位置0,将得到的各子块记为OB' k。置位过程 % =OB' k = bitset(0Bk,j,0),其中 bitset( ·)为置位函数,j = 1,2,…,m。A3:对OB' k进行奇异值分解,产生的奇异值记为( ,i代表奇异值的序号,i = 1, 2, ".,η。A4 计算OB' k的奇异值范数,记为Normk,即;Vor =控(武)2。A5 通过提取Normk的最高位奇偶性产生原始鲁棒特征水印W。如果Normk的最高位数字为偶数,则Wk = O ;否则,Wk = 1,Wk为W的第kbit。例如,如果Normk = 78,其最高位是 7,为奇数,则此时Wk= 1。原始鲁棒特征水印W保存在认证中心用于版权鉴别和内容认证。 A6:将Wk自嵌入OB' k每个像素的最低m位得到含水印子块0B〃 k,0B〃 k重组后得到含水印图像0Γ。自嵌入过程为0B〃 k = bitset(0B' k,j,Wk)。
3.根据权利要求1所述的一种自嵌入双功能图像水印方法,步骤B进一步包括以下内容Bl 将大小为NXN的攻击后的含水印图像AI分割成互不重叠的nXn子块,各子块记N ,% ABk, k代表子块的序号,且众=1,2,…,(―)2 οη82 4 的每个像素的最低m位置0,将得到的各子块记为AB' k。置位过程为AB' k =bitset(ABk,j,0),其中 bitset( ·)为置位函数,j = 1,2,…,m。B3:对 AB' k 进行奇异值分解,产生的奇异值记为《'.,i代表奇异值的序号,i = 1,2,…,η。 Β4:计算AB' k的奇异值范数,记为Norm' k,即Norm:=挖(《)2 。B5:通过提取Norm' k的最高位奇偶性提取鲁棒特征水印W'。如果Norm' k的最高位数字为偶数,则W' k = 0;否则,W' k=l,W' k为W'的第libit。B6:计算W和W'之间的归一化相关度鉴别版权。归一化相关度定义为
4.根据权利要求ι所述的一种自嵌入双功能图像水印方法,步骤c进一步包括以下内容Cl 将攻击后的含水印图像AI分割成互不重叠的ηΧη子块,各子块记为ABk,k代表子块的序号,且
全文摘要
现有图像水印方法往往存在功能单一的局限性。利用自嵌入技术提出一种双功能水印方法。在嵌入端,首先将原始图像分成不重叠子块,将各子块每个像素最低m位置0,再将最低m位置0后的子块进行奇异值分解,提取奇异值范数最高位奇偶性产生原始鲁棒特征水印,再将原始鲁棒特征水印嵌入各子块每个像素最低m位得到含水印图像。检测端计算提取的鲁棒特征水印与原始鲁棒特征水印之间的归一化相关度进行版权鉴别,判断提取的鲁棒特征水印与攻击图像各子块每个像素最低m位的一致性进行篡改检测实现内容认证。本发明具有良好不可见性。实验结果表明,本发明具有强鲁棒性,且能精确定位篡改位置和区分篡改类型。因此,本发明具有版权保护和内容认证双重功能。
文档编号G06T1/00GK102194209SQ20111014105
公开日2011年9月21日 申请日期2011年5月26日 优先权日2011年5月26日
发明者叶天语 申请人:浙江工商大学
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1